The Minister of Finance spoke at the meeting of the Century Club of Media Real Estate and claimed that the ombudsman stopped the process of transferring construction powers without a real legal reason


Smotrich at a conference with Ofer Petersburg (photo: Yachats)

"Smotritz Netanyahu and Deri - that's them. That's where they're taking us. If we don't stop them now, we'll all be a slave's story."



This is what Finance Minister Bezalel Smotrich said in reference to the manner in which he and his friends are presented at the protest, at the Media Real Estate Century Club meeting held this morning at the Carlton Hotel in Tel Aviv in the presence of senior real estate industry executives, under the direction of Walla! Real Estate Editor Ofer Petersburg. Smotrich called for dialogue out of a desire to reach an agreement.



He links the bureaucracy in Israel from which every person suffers, to the existing situation and the change that they want to bring about in the constitutional reform.

"My responsibility as Minister of Finance is to build better infrastructures for you. I need to plan much faster. I need much faster execution capabilities. And it is stuck in the authority without responsibility of lawyers and chaining from them to unelected bodies that will never, ever, ever be accountable to the public. And Stuck in this distorted model of authority without responsibility. Anyone who says that this reform will hurt the economy is simply lying. It creates panic, the end of democracy, the story of a slave girl. He runs to the whole world to say that democracy is being destroyed.



"I ask, 'There are rating agencies in the world. There is concern. About what?'

They tell me: We don't know the Israeli system. They didn't do a doctorate on the Israeli legal system. They don't know the reform. They don't know anything. They heard. So they say to me: Listen, if the legal advisor to the government issues such a document that is the end of democracy, then what are we They can do it. But the legal advisor to the government is an actress. They are going to take away some of her power. Not all the power. She has a very important role. And I will not live a day in a country that does not have a strong court that protects human rights. And I am the last one now who wants a rampage of repetition To the Mapai government of the beginning of the country's days without checks and balances and everyone does what they want.

But the system is extremely unbalanced.

All the reform does is shift the balance point to a little more governance.

And a little more execution ability for the places that bear responsibility." According to him, the opposition conducts itself in an irresponsible way that is ready to burn the country in order to topple the government. "Any panic,

rating agencies, etc.

It's people from here."



He cites as an example one of the major disputes with the government's legal advisor over the transfer of construction powers for the establishment of police stations from the head of Israel Lands to the Accountant General of the Treasury.

According to him, the ombudsman stopped the process without a real legal reason. "And so I, like you contractors, have been waiting three years for a construction permit for a police station." He returned and stated that the maligned reform will not harm democracy but will strengthen it.
